BBV & San Diego - Upcoming talk
This appeared on my San Diego for Clark mailing list. While yes, there is going to be a presentation about Clark, the second part of the announcement is of importance to all voters and Democrats in San Diego County - the SD Registrar of Voter's decision to use Diebold machines in San Diego elections.

----------------------------------------------------------
Date: Fri, 23 Jan 2004 04:52:26 -0000
From: "Vicki" <Address removed>
Subject: Support Clark Speakers and Hear About Voting Machines

This Saturday the 24th the SD Democratic Women's Club will feature two events.

The first is a presentation of Clark the candidate by Kevin and Lynn O'Neill and Ann Bauer. Please come and support these grassrooters.

Following them, the Registrar of Voters will present San Diego's case for the reliability of the Diebold voting machines. They will be used on March 2 for the California primary that Clark must win. The machines are quite controversial. Expect a barn-burner of a meeting.

The meeting begins at 10 AM.
Location: Community Room, City Heights Branch Library,
3795 Fairmount Ave, south of University.
